Some like vinyl roofs, others don't;  some like

certain paint colors, others do not.  That's why

having many options was good for sales!

 

If you look at this red Electra without a vinyl roof,

you'll see that the rear-quarter window doesn't

line up with the front side window.  The rear-quarter

window looks too small without the vinyl roof, but

more integrated when the roof is there.  The lines

were probably designed for the vinyl roof which

almost all Electras had.  Here are pictures from the

internet:
